BN_mod_mul_montgomery(3)
NAME
BN_mod_mul_montgomery, BN_MONT_CTX_new, BN_MONT_CTX_init, BN_MONT_CTX_free,
BN_MONT_CTX_set, BN_MONT_CTX_copy, BN_from_montgomery, BN_to_montgomery -
Montgomery multiplication
SYNOPSIS
#include <openssl/bn.h>
BN_MONT_CTX *BN_MONT_CTX_new(
void );
void BN_MONT_CTX_init(
BN_MONT_CTX *ctx );
void BN_MONT_CTX_free(
BN_MONT_CTX *mont );
int BN_MONT_CTX_set(
BN_MONT_CTX *mont, const BIGNUM *m, BN_CTX *ctx );
BN_MONT_CTX *BN_MONT_CTX_copy(
BN_MONT_CTX *to, BN_MONT_CTX *from );
int BN_mod_mul_montgomery(
BIGNUM *r, BIGNUM *a, BIGNUM *b, BN_MONT_CTX *mont, BN_CTX *ctx );
int BN_from_montgomery(
BIGNUM *r, BIGNUM *a, BN_MONT_CTX *mont, BN_CTX *ctx );
int BN_to_montgomery(
BIGNUM *r, BIGNUM *a, BN_MONT_CTX *mont, BN_CTX *ctx );
DESCRIPTION
These functions implement Montgomery multiplication. They are used
automatically when BN_mod_exp() is called with suitable input, but they may
be useful when several operations are performed using the same modulus.
The BN_MONT_CTX_new() function allocates and initializes a BN_MONT_CTX
structure. The BN_MONT_CTX_init() function initializes an existing
uninitialized BN_MONT_CTX.
The BN_MONT_CTX_set() function sets up the mont structure from the modulus
m by precomputing its inverse and a value R.
The BN_MONT_CTX_copy() function copies the BN_MONT_CTX from to to.
The BN_MONT_CTX_free() function frees the components of the BN_MONT_CTX,
and, if it was created by BN_MONT_CTX_new(), also the structure itself.
The BN_mod_mul_montgomery() function computes Mont(a,b):=a*b*R^-1 and
places the result in r.
The BN_from_montgomery() function performs the Montgomery reduction r =
a*R^-1.
The BN_to_montgomery() function computes Mont(a,R^2), i.e. a*R.
For all functions, ctx is a previously allocated BN_CTX used for temporary
variables.
The BN_MONT_CTX structure is defined as follows:
typedef struct bn_mont_ctx_st
{
int ri; /* number of bits in R */
BIGNUM RR; /* R^2 (used to convert to Montgomery form) */
BIGNUM N; /* The modulus */
BIGNUM Ni; /* R*(1/R mod N) - N*Ni = 1
* (Ni is only stored for bignum algorithm) */
BN_ULONG n0; /* least significant word of Ni */
int flags;
} BN_MONT_CTX;
BN_to_montgomery() is a macro.
RETURN VALUES
The BN_MONT_CTX_new() function returns the newly allocated BN_MONT_CTX, and
NULL on error.
The BN_MONT_CTX_init() and BN_MONT_CTX_free() functions have no return
values.
For the other functions, 1 is returned for success, 0 on error. The error
codes can be obtained by using ERR_get_error().
HISTORY
The BN_MONT_CTX_new(), BN_MONT_CTX_free(), BN_MONT_CTX_set(),
BN_mod_mul_montgomery(), BN_from_montgomery(), and BN_to_montgomery()
functions are available in all versions of SSLeay and OpenSSL.
The BN_MONT_CTX_init() and BN_MONT_CTX_copy() functions were added in
SSLeay 0.9.1b.
